STC Bahrain, a privately owned company headquartered in Bahrain, operates as a subsidiary of Saudi Telecom Company (STC) and is identified as a tier 3 media tech buyer. Founded in 2010, the company employs approximately 710 individuals and reported $524.6M in revenue as of 2025. Functioning primarily in the telecoms sector, STC Bahrain provides mobile, fixed-line, and digital financial services specifically to the Bahraini market.

News Summary:

STC Bahrain recently shortlisted top start-ups for its inspireU program on August 17, 2026. This follows the company's strategic partnership with Iron Mountain, an information management firm, announced on August 3, 2026. The collaboration aims to strengthen STC Bahrain's enterprise digital solutions portfolio and support organizations across the Kingdom in their digital transformation journey, beginning with document digitization. Earlier, on July 29, 2026, STC Bahrain showcased its advanced technology solutions to the Bahrain Space Agency.
